linux切换账号命令ssh

worktile 其他 161

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    Linux中切换账号的命令是”su” 或 “sudo”。其中”su”是以超级用户身份切换到其他用户,而”sudo”是在当前用户身份下以其他用户权限运行命令。

    1. 使用”su”命令切换账号:
    `su – username`
    例如,若要切换到用户名为”test”的用户,可以运行以下命令:
    `su – test`
    系统会要求输入目标用户(test)的密码。如果输入正确,就切换到目标用户。需要注意的是,如果没有指定用户名,默认切换到超级用户(root)。

    2. 使用”sudo”命令切换账号:
    `sudo -u username command`
    例如,若要以”test”用户的身份运行命令”ls”,可以运行以下命令:
    `sudo -u test ls`
    系统会要求输入当前用户的密码,然后以”test”用户的身份运行”ls”命令。需要注意的是,使用”sudo”命令需要当前用户具有相应的权限。

    通过以上命令,您可以在Linux系统中快速切换账号。这在多人共用同一台Linux机器时非常常见,并且对于系统维护和管理也非常有用。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要在Linux系统中切换账户,可以使用ssh命令。SSH(Secure Shell)是一种加密的远程连接协议,它允许用户通过网络连接到远程主机并执行命令。

    使用ssh切换账户的方法如下:

    1. 打开终端:在Linux系统中,打开终端是切换账户的必要步骤。你可以使用Ctrl+Alt+T快捷键来打开终端。

    2. 输入ssh命令:在终端中,输入ssh命令后,跟上要连接的远程主机的IP地址或域名。例如,要连接到IP地址为192.168.0.100的主机,可以输入以下命令:
    “`
    ssh 192.168.0.100
    “`
    或者,如果你有远程主机的域名,可以使用域名代替IP地址:
    “`
    ssh example.com
    “`

    3. 输入账户名和密码:当你使用ssh命令连接到远程主机时,系统会要求输入账户名和密码。输入正确的账户名和密码后,按Enter键。

    4. 切换账户:一旦成功连接到远程主机,你就可以切换到其他已有的账户。要切换账户,可以使用如下命令:
    “`
    su – <要切换的账户名>
    “`
    例如,要切换到root账户,可以输入以下命令:
    “`
    su – root
    “`
    在输入命令后,系统会要求输入该账户的密码。输入正确的密码后,按Enter键即可切换到指定账户。

    5. 退出远程连接:当你不再需要远程连接时,可以输入以下命令来退出连接:
    “`
    exit
    “`
    输入完成后,按Enter键即可退出远程连接。

    需要注意的是,在切换账户之前,你必须拥有相关账户的正确密码。只有拥有相应账户的密码,才能成功切换到该账户。此外,使用ssh命令连接到远程主机时,要确保网络连接是安全的,并且要确保远程主机的IP地址或域名是正确的。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    标题:Linux切换账号命令ssh:方法、操作流程详解

    一、引言

    在Linux系统中,切换账号是一项常用的操作。通过使用ssh命令,我们可以实现切换到其他账号,以便进行其他用户的操作。

    接下来,将详细介绍如何使用ssh命令在Linux系统中切换账号的方法和操作流程。

    二、方法和操作流程

    1. 打开终端

    在Linux系统中,终端是我们与计算机交互的主要工具。因此,在切换账号之前,我们需要打开终端。

    可以通过在图形界面中找到终端应用程序并打开,或者使用快捷键组合Ctrl+Alt+T快速打开终端。

    2. 输入ssh命令

    在终端中,输入以下命令:

    “`
    ssh username@ip_address
    “`

    其中,username是要切换到的账号名称,ip_address是目标计算机的IP地址。

    例如,如果要切换到用户名为”test”的账号,并且目标计算机的IP地址为192.168.0.1,那么命令将如下所示:

    “`
    ssh test@192.168.0.1
    “`

    3. 输入密码

    在输入ssh命令后,系统会要求输入密码。请注意,在输入密码时,终端中不会显示任何字符。这是出于安全考虑,以防止密码被他人窥视。

    请正确输入账号的密码,并按下Enter键确认。

    4. 切换成功

    如果输入的账号和密码正确,系统将会切换到目标账号。此时,终端窗口中的提示符会发生变化,显示切换后的账号名称。

    此时,您可以在终端中执行与切换账号对应的操作。例如,您可以查看或修改目标账号的文件,运行特定于该账号的命令等。

    5. 退出账号

    如果您想退出当前账号并返回原始账号,只需在终端中输入以下命令:

    “`
    exit
    “`

    然后按下Enter键。系统将返回原始账号,并显示相应的提示符。

    如果您只是想暂时离开当前账号,并在稍后返回,可以使用Ctrl+D组合键代替exit命令。

    6. 注意事项

    在使用ssh切换账号时,请注意以下几点:

    – 确保目标计算机已开启ssh服务。
    – 确保目标账号的密码正确,并且您有权限使用该账号。
    – 在输入ssh命令时,确保在用户名和IP地址之间没有多余的空格或其他字符。
    – 在输入密码时,请注意不要输错密码。输错密码多次将会导致登录失败。

    三、总结

    通过ssh命令,我们可以在Linux系统中轻松切换账号,以便进行其他用户的操作。只需在终端中输入相应的命令,即可实现切换账号的操作。

    在使用ssh命令切换账号时,请确保目标计算机的ssh服务已开启,并且您有权限使用目标账号。

    通过本文的方法和操作流程,相信您已经了解了如何在Linux系统中使用ssh命令切换账号,并可以顺利进行操作。希望本文对您有所帮助!

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部